Overview
The Tax Audit Analyst will assist the Tax Audit Manager in tracking and processing tax audits related to sales, use, occupancy, and excise taxes as administered by multiple jurisdictions. The Analyst will request and assemble documents to present to the auditor in an organized and traceable manner. The Analyst will work directly with governmental representatives, hotel personnel, operations members, accounting staff and other tax department members.
